Abstract: We present a study of τ − → π − K 0 S K 0 S ( π 0 ) ν τ and τ − → K − K 0 S K 0 S ( π 0 ) ν τ decays using a data set of 430 million τ lepton pairs, corresponding to an integrated luminosity of 468     fb − 1 , collected with the BABAR detector at the PEP-II asymmetric energy e + e − storage rings. We measure branching fractions of ( 2.31 ± 0.04 ± 0.08 ) × 10 − 4 and ( 1.60 ± 0.20 ± 0.22 ) × 10 − 5 for the τ − → π − K 0 S K 0 S ν τ and τ − → π − K 0 S K 0 S π 0 ν τ decays, respectively. We find no evidence for τ − → K − K 0 S K 0 S ν τ and τ − → K − K 0 S K 0 S π 0 ν τ decays and place upper limits on the branching fractions of 6.3 × 10 − 7 and 4.0 × 10 − 7 at the 90% confidence level.
